Role Overview

Operations Clerks are responsible for the accurate and timely entry of data into databases used by other operations personnel. This position communicates with other departments and operations personnel to ensure that daily changes in service information are applied and entered correctly.

Responsibilities
  • Route accounts using routing software
  • Enter and edit daily driver DVIR logs
  • Help with the daily driver check-in process
  • Monitor, correct, and edit route sheet information as needed
  • Provide support for the Customer Service Center; troubleshoot missed customers and attempt resolution by communicating with Drivers and/or Route Managers
  • Act as liaison between sales, operations, and customer service to help resolve routing and service issues
  • Assist supervisors and managers with various administrative projects
  • Assist in dispatch as needed, and during part of the shift and cover for dispatch during times of absence or leave
  • Process invoices and create and track purchase orders
  • Serve as back up to scale house and service scale tickets for customers as needed
  • Run & complete reports as required
  • Order supplies as needed for business
  • Perform other duties as assigned
